Printable texts for blackout poetry PDF are digital documents containing original literary works intended for use in a method of creative writing called blackout poetry. An example of this process would be printing a page from a book and blacking out most of the words to create a new and condensed piece with a different meaning than the original.

Printable texts for blackout poetry PDFs are beneficial for students, educators, and poets alike, offering a convenient and accessible way to practice the art form. Historically, blackout poetry emerged in the early 20th century as an avant-garde practice and has since evolved into a popular literary technique.
